SUSANNE SCHUDA: The International Party of the Sensitive
August 29 - September 10, 2015, Opening Saturday, August 29 from 7 PM
Galerie Gilla Lörcher | Contemporary Art

The International Party of the Sensitive does not engage in politics, has no concrete goals, and offers no negotiable solutions. The International Party of the Sensitive is a transnational society of perception.

We live in a complex and fragile system that produces an intense backlog of emotions with extreme release mechanisms. The international sensitives confront the signs of the times in an ambivalent and exaggerated manner; sometimes they also duck away and stay at home.

But then they crawl out of their holes again, for the strength of the sensitive lies ultimately in their ability to perceive personal and global ambivalences and dilemmas and simply let them unfold. The International Party of the Sensitive aims to prevent the great withdrawal.

Susanne Schuda works in the fields of video, installation, digital collage, text, web, public art, and performance. She studied in Vienna at the University of Applied Arts under Valie Export and Peter Weibel. The artist lives and works in Berlin and Vienna.
